Added our own user_regs_struct definition for better compatibility.
[wine/multimedia.git] / if1632 / keyboard.spec
blob9407b99002865edea45579832df4232f95a191ce
1 name keyboard
2 type win16
4 1 pascal16 Inquire(ptr) KEYBOARD_Inquire
5 2 pascal16 Enable(segptr ptr) WIN16_KEYBOARD_Enable
6 3 pascal16 Disable() KEYBOARD_Disable
7 4 pascal16 ToAscii(word word ptr ptr word) ToAscii16
8 5 pascal16 AnsiToOem(str ptr) AnsiToOem16
9 6 pascal16 OemToAnsi(str ptr) OemToAnsi16
10 7 pascal16 SetSpeed(word) SetSpeed16
11 100 pascal ScreenSwitchEnable(word) ScreenSwitchEnable16
12 #126 pascal GetTableSeg
13 #127 pascal NewTable
14 128 pascal OemKeyScan(word) OemKeyScan
15 129 pascal16 VkKeyScan(word) VkKeyScan16
16 130 pascal16 GetKeyboardType(word) GetKeyboardType16
17 131 pascal16 MapVirtualKey(word word) MapVirtualKey16
18 132 pascal16 GetKBCodePage() GetKBCodePage16
19 133 pascal16 GetKeyNameText(long ptr word) GetKeyNameText16
20 134 pascal16 AnsiToOemBuff(ptr ptr word) AnsiToOemBuff16
21 135 pascal16 OemToAnsiBuff(ptr ptr word) OemToAnsiBuff16
22 #136 pascal EnableKbSysReq
23 #137 pascal GetBiosKeyProc